History of Voodoo in America
Voodoo was introduced to American slaves by haitian and Caribbean slaves who were sold to American slave owners. Because these slave owners were Protestants they didn't understand any aspect of Voodoo and strictly forbidden it. As a result the type of Voodoo practiced in America today is different than haitian Voodoo. It is often called American Hoodoo or black and white magic.

Basic Voodoo Philosophy
Voodooist see themselves as part of the universe, just as the animals, trees and sky. We are put on this earth to live in Spiritual Harmony with everything on earth and nature. Abuse and destruction of nature is seen as abuse and destruction on oneself. We believe in one original God. God made the world and everything in it. In everything that exists is a spirit, or force, called a Loa. Loas' are in everything, trees, animals, fire, us, everything! Loas' can be used to protect you - and can also cause you harm.
Everyone has their own personal Loa, but may call it something else. Most people realize this without knowing Voodoo. They may refer to it as "sub-concise" or their "guardian angel".
